Meeting Point and Transport

To kick off this unforgettable evening, travelers meet at 19 Port Debilly, right under the Iéna bridge at Trocadéro, where the boat awaits in front of the Eiffel Tower.

It’s easy to find, and being just a stone’s throw from one of Paris’s most iconic landmarks adds to the excitement.

The cruise departs promptly at 7:30 PM, so it’s a good idea to arrive at least 20 minutes early to settle in.

There’s no need to stress about transportation; the meeting point is conveniently close to public transport options.

After the cruise, the boat returns to the same spot, making it hassle-free for everyone.

Accessibility Features

Paris at the First Lodges - Ducasse Sur Seine Dinner Cruise - Accessibility Features

While not wheelchair accessible, the cruise does offer stroller accessibility, making it easier for families with young children to enjoy the experience.

This thoughtful feature means parents can relax and savor the delightful meal while their little ones are comfortably accommodated.

The boat’s layout allows for easy navigation with a stroller, so families don’t have to worry about cramped spaces.
